Driving from Irving, TX to New Orleans, LA

Your journey from Irving to New Orleans spans roughly 451 miles and will take approximately nine hours of driving time, making it a manageable one-day trip or an excellent overnight adventure. The route primarily follows Interstate 20 eastbound as you depart the Dallas-Fort Worth metroplex, carrying you through the heart of East Texas before transitioning onto US Highway 59 near Timpson. This combination of major interstates and highways ensures you'll maintain steady progress while passing through a diverse range of Texan and Louisiana landscapes. The relatively straightforward routing makes navigation simple, allowing you to focus on enjoying the changing scenery and planning worthwhile stops along the way.

As you travel eastward from Irving, you'll notice the landscape gradually transition from the relatively flat terrain surrounding Dallas into the piney woods and rolling hills characteristic of East Texas. Passing through towns like Longview and Marshall, you'll traverse the western edge of the timber belt, where dense forests and occasional clearings dominate the view. Once you cross into Louisiana and continue on US 59 toward Timpson and beyond, the terrain flattens considerably as you approach the bayou regions, with vegetation becoming increasingly lush and subtropical. This geographical shift is one of the drive's defining features, offering a natural transition from the Lone Star State's characteristic landscape into the distinctive swamplands and river country of Southeast Louisiana.

The route carries you through several notable communities, including Longview, Texas, and cuts relatively close to Shreveport, though most of the drive emphasizes smaller towns and rural passages rather than major metropolitan areas. You'll experience both peaceful rural stretches where farmland and forests stretch to the horizon and brief urban corridors where you'll navigate through developed areas. Elevation changes are minimal throughout the journey, with the most noticeable descent occurring as you approach New Orleans and enter the Mississippi River basin's low-lying areas.

For the most pleasant driving experience, tackle this route during spring or fall when temperatures remain moderate and rainfall is more predictable. Summer heat can be intense and humidity substantial as you approach Louisiana, while winter occasionally brings challenging conditions to East Texas. Regardless of season, plan for fuel stops in the smaller towns between major cities, as rural stretches can be lengthy between services.
